On the corner of Banofaco Street the atmosphere just reeks of darkness and oppression as women stand on street corners with pimps on the look out for obscure customers not wanting to be in the open.
One man walked into us as he was on his way to the corner. We talked with him for more than 30 min. He was repentant and asked us to pray with him as he made a decision for Christ and his entire countenance changed.
I remember how peaceful he appeared as he told us “I’m going to go home now”; he turned around and walked home to never look back.
The other man we spoke with quickly entered a motorized tricycle with his friend and a young woman. We asked them a rhetorical question “why are you hiding?” They quickly hid their faces and sped off! Still other men stuck their middle finger up or got outwardly angry at what was happening. In truth, angry at the light of Christ; Whether we are accepted or rejected it means very little as we have a short time to reach people in the love and truth of Jesus Christ!
The contrast of both men is sobering, and later that night I looked up two verses in the Bible Genesis 3:8-9 John 3:19-20 as I really feel the great coming of our Lord Jesus’ return is imminent and we need to seize this opportunity to share in all things above all the hope we have in Jesus Christ…
